چکیده انگلیسی
Lead sulphide and lead selenide have been prepared for the first time, by in situ reduction of elemental S or Se by using aqueous DMF or aqueous SFS as reducing agents and their reaction with lead acetate. The grayish-black powder has been characterized by powder XRD measurement, XPS and SEM/EDAX analysis. Powder X-ray diffraction pattern revealed that cubic PbE (EÂ =Â S, Se) is formed with a little impurities of lead in case of PbSe. Slightly broader peaks in XRD measurement suggest small particles diameter in the powder. The particle size by using Scherrer's formula is found to be about 100Â nm. Peaks due to free lead particles are observed in XPS and EDS (in case of PbSe) analysis and SEM analysis indicates agglomerated particles.
